§ 352.823 — Oregon Climate Change Research Institute

(1)The Oregon Climate Change Research Institute is established at Oregon State University. In administering the institute, Oregon State University may seek the cooperation of other public universities listed in ORS 352.002.
(2)The purpose of the Oregon Climate Change Research Institute is to:
(a)Facilitate research by faculty at public universities listed in ORS 352.002 on climate change and its effects on natural and human systems in Oregon;
(b)Serve as a clearinghouse for climate change information;
(c)Provide climate change information to the public in integrated and accessible formats;
(d)Support the Oregon Climate Action Commission in developing strategies to prepare for and to mitigate the effects of climate change on natural and human systems; and
